آموزش های این وب سایت به صورت رایگان در دسترس است. اطلاعات بیشتر
مشکل عدم دسترسی خریداران پیشین به برخی آموزش ها برطرف شد
بروز خطا
   [message]
اشتراک در سوال
رای ها
[dataList]

اجرای کدها بعد از گذشتن زمان مشخص در Activity

naruto  10 سال پیش  10 سال پیش
+1 0

فرض کنید که به عنوان یک کاربر ما وارد یک Activity میشیم و داریم در اون Activity کارمون رو انجام می دیم. برنامه نویس می خواد بعد از گذشت مثلا 10 ثانیه از ورود کاربر به اون Activity یه Toast بهش نمایش داده بشه. چطوری این موضوع رو باید کد کنیم که در زمان های مشخصی که برنامه نویس تعیین می کنه Toast ــی برای کاربر روی صفحه به نمایش در بیاد ؟

 برای این سوال 2 پاسخ وجود دارد.
پاسخ به سوال 
javac  10 سال پیش
+3 0

باید از thread ها استفاده کنی

Thread thread= new Thread() {
            public void run() {
                 
                try {
                    // Thread will sleep for 10 seconds
                    Thread.sleep(1000 * 10);
//make a toast here... } catch (Exception e) { } } }; // start thread thread.start();
0 0
بخوایم بیشتر در این مورد اطلاع پیدا کنیم ، در آموزش های ویدیویی این موضوع درس داده شده؟ چون تا پارت 8 که من دیدم هنوز شروع نشده. (10 سال پیش)
0 0
بخش نهم همزمانی (10 سال پیش)
پاسخ به سوال 
hojjati  10 سال پیش
+1 0

سلام می توانید از alarm هم استفاد کنید یه نمونه اینجا هست که البته با کمک دوست گرامی  sadeghbarout صورت گرفته است

http://answers.uncocoder.com/question/1357/اجرای-برنامه-در-پس-زمینه-با-Service-ها


پاسخگویی و مشاهده پاسخ های این سوال تنها برای اعضای ویژه سایت امکان پذیر است .
چنانچه تمایل دارید به همه بخش ها دسترسی داشته باشید میتوانید از این بخش لایسنس این آموزش را خریداری نمایید .